What Actually Happens Inside a Clogged Dryer Vent?

Your dryer works by pushing hot air through your clothes to dry them. That hot air, along with tiny lint particles, travels through the vent and exits outside your home. The problem starts when lint gets stuck along the way.

Lint is highly flammable. When your dryer vent gets clogged, the hot air cannot escape properly. This causes the temperature inside the vent to rise higher and higher. At some point, the heat gets so intense that it ignites the lint buildup, and a fire breaks out.

Here are some warning signs that your dryer vent might be clogged:

  • Your clothes take two or three cycles to dry completely
  • The dryer feels very hot to the touch after running
  • You notice a burning smell when the dryer operates
  • The laundry room becomes humid and warm
  • Lint accumulates around the outside vent opening
  • The vent hood flap does not open when the dryer runs

The Numbers Behind Dryer Fires Are Alarming

According to the National Fire Protection Association, failure to clean dryer vents is the leading cause of dryer fires. The U.S. Fire Administration reports that these fires cause an estimated $35 million in property damage each year.

What makes this even more frustrating is that almost all of these fires could be prevented with regular cleaning and maintenance. Most homeowners spend so much time thinking about their HVAC systems and forgetting that the dryer vent needs attention too.

How Often Should You Clean Your Dryer Vent?

Most experts recommend having your dryer vent cleaned at least once every year. However, if you have a large family and run your dryer multiple times per day, you might need cleaning every six months.

The more you use your dryer, the faster lint accumulates. Families with pets should also consider more frequent cleaning because pet hair adds to the buildup inside the vent.

Other Benefits You Get From Clean Dryer Vents

Beyond fire prevention, keeping your dryer vent clean comes with some nice bonuses:

  • Your dryer uses less energy because it does not have to work as hard
  • Clothes dry faster, which saves you time
  • Your dryer lasts longer because it experiences less strain
  • You lower your monthly electricity bill

A clogged vent forces your dryer to run longer cycles, which drives up energy costs. Some homeowners save up to $25 per month on electricity just by keeping their vents clean.
